DEPARTMENT SUMMARY: The Finance Department is responsible for all financial and accounting matters of the Centers’ ten locations throughout the Los Angeles area. There are a wide variety of areas within the Finance department, including treasury, accounting, government grants, tax, contracts, Payroll and risk management. The Finance Department is a team of hardworking individuals who are committed to provide timely financial reporting, so that the Center can continue to provide much needed services to the community.

JOB SUMMARY: The Payroll Supervisor at the Los Angeles LGBT Center plays a pivotal role in ensuring accurate and timely processing of payroll activities for the organization. Reporting to the Senior Accounting Manager, the Payroll Supervisor oversees the accurate and timely payroll processing for our workforce, compliance with federal and state regulations, and adherence to organizational policies and procedures. The Payroll Supervisor maintains the integrity of payroll data, resolves payroll-related issues, and implements process improvements to enhance efficiency and accuracy. Additionally, the Payroll Supervisor collaborates with cross-functional teams, provides expertise on payroll matters, and ensures high customer service for employees regarding payroll inquiries and concerns. This position requires high attention to detail, strong analytical skills, and a commitment to upholding the Center’s values.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:

- Manage the end-to-end payroll process, including data entry, verification, processing, and distribution of payroll for all employees.
- Ensure compliance with all applicable federal, state, and local payroll regulations, including tax withholding, wage garnishments, and employment laws.
- Coordinate with HR and Finance teams to ensure accurate employee data and resolve any discrepancies or issues related to payroll processing.
- Stay up-to-date on federal, state, and local payroll tax laws and regulations and ensure compliance with all relevant requirements.
- Prepare and submit payroll tax filings, including quarterly and annual reports, ensuring timely and accurate compliance with tax obligations. Respond to inquiries from tax authorities as needed.
- Collaborate with external vendors, such as payroll service providers and benefit administrators, to ensure seamless integration and accurate processing of payroll-related transactions.
- Prepare and distribute payroll reports, summaries, and analyses to management and other stakeholders as needed.
- Contribute to the development and maintenance of payroll policies, procedures, and documentation to ensure consistency and compliance with internal controls and audit requirements.
- Assist in the implementation of payroll system upgrades, enhancements, and process improvements to streamline operations and enhance efficiency.
- Manage the internal and external payroll audits by providing related documentation and supporting information as needed.
- Utilize payroll software systems effectively to streamline processes and maximize efficiency.
- Identify opportunities to enhance payroll systems and procedures to improve accuracy, efficiency, and user experience.
- Manage and deliver training and support to staff on payroll-related policies, procedures, and systems.
- Delegate payroll related projects to the Payroll Specialist.
- Other duties as assigned.

JOB QUALIFICATIONS AND EXPERIENCE
- Knowledge of or experience working with the LGBTQ community and familiarity with issues of particular relevance to LGBTQ people.
- A passion for the Center’s work and its mission to make the world a better place for LGBTQ people.
- Minimum of 4 years of progressive experience in payroll processing and team management, preferably in a nonprofit or healthcare environment.
- Strong background managing ADP Payroll and reporting systems.
- Minimum education of a high school diploma or GED. A bachelor's degree in accounting or related fields is a plus.
- Certified Payroll Professional (CPP) designation or equivalent certification a plus.
- Working knowledge of payroll laws, regulations, and best practices, particularly in the state of California.
- Proficiency in payroll software systems (e.g., ADP, Paychex) and advanced proficiency in Microsoft Excel.
- Excellent analytical skills and attention to detail, with the ability to review and reconcile complex payroll data accurately.
